Why is family honor important?

People who live in cultures of honor, perceive family as the central institution in their society and a person’s social identity depends largely on their family. In some cultures, maintaining family honor is perceived as more important than either individual freedom, or individual achievement.

What is the difference between respect and honor?

Main Differences Between Respect and Honour When used as a verb, ‘honour’ means to show regard whereas ‘respect’ is to have esteem for. When used as a noun, ‘respect’ denotes an attitude of regard or consideration whereas ‘honour’ is used to denote the state of being noble, morally upright, virtuous etc.

How is emotional abuse defined?

Emotional abuse is a way to control another person by using emotions to criticize, embarrass, shame, blame, or otherwise manipulate another person.

Is yelling at a child abusive?

New research suggests that yelling at kids can be just as harmful as hitting them; in the two-year study, effects from harsh physical and verbal discipline were found to be frighteningly similar. A child who is yelled at is more likely to exhibit problem behavior, thereby eliciting more yelling. It’s a sad cycle.
